“A Study in Scarlet” is a 1887 detective novel written by the Scottish author Arthur Conan Doyle. The story marks the first appearance of Sherlock Holmes and his friend Dr. Watson, who would become the most famous detective duo. The book's title derives from a speech given by Holmes, on the nature of his work, in which he describes the story's murder investigation as his "study in scarlet": "There's the scarlet thread of murder running through the colourless skein of life, and our duty is to unravel it, and isolate it, and expose every inch of it”.
